“…Generally, German patients visit their GPs more often than patients in other countries [ 33 , 35 ]. According to a report of the Gmünder Ersatzkasse that was based on invoicing data, 68.0% of insured patients had at least one contact with their GP in 2007 [ 36 ]. A patient's average number of annual visits to a physician increases considerably with age, and was also increased in 2007 compared with 2004.…”

“…A patient's average number of annual visits to a physician increases considerably with age, and was also increased in 2007 compared with 2004. In 2007, the average 45-year old German man visited his GP six times, and the average 45-year old German woman visited her GP eight times [ 33 , 36 ]. This high frequency of contacts provides the GP with ample opportunity to act as a health educator and counselor, which is particularly important for elderly people.…”
